Output 3f81fa25dbdc377ac8ca4ea28b8bbf9d7b112a95577ccd8742ec00fd5afee14c:0

value
109335000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1bbc1e7649d63bd1034e7b063af4fee682cdfabf OP_EQUALVERIFY OP_CHECKSIG
address
13Xebv8y58QxzPQoeDcbPVMSPdMt33Q5kC
transaction
3f81fa25dbdc377ac8ca4ea28b8bbf9d7b112a95577ccd8742ec00fd5afee14c
confirmations
496688
spent
true